By Air
Beihai Fucheng Airport is a modern airport operating flights to more than a dozen cities, amongst which are Beijing, Shanghai, Xian, and Guangzhou. It covers an area of 3.6 square kilometers (about 890 acres) with a runway of 3,200 meters long (about 3,500 yards) and 60 meters (about 66 yards) wide. The advanced equipments and communication navigation testing system was introduced from the Occident. Since its expansion in May 1994, it became a big civil airport of 4E level.

Airport Transportation: Airport shuttle bus services to and from the Beihai Civil Aviation Hotel (Minhang Dasha) located in Beibu Gulf Road (West). Buses leave 2 hours before flight time at a price of CNY10 per person. A taxi ride would cost about CNY30-40 for a half hour ride to or from the city center.
By Train
There is only one train station located at Beijing Road in the city center. Beihai Railway Station has a grand thirteen-storey building, four cargo loading and unloading lines and a large warehouse. It has strong cargo capacity but is relatively weak in passenger transportation. Visitors should make a transfer at Nanning if going Beihai by train and Beihai only operates trains to Naning. The special railway line (bus type) can get you to the railway station. The special line runs between People's Theater and the railway station, passing by Beibuwan Square, Jinwan Building, Guomao Dasha (International Trade Building) and Suwu Cun.
By Long-distance Bus
Beihai's highways extend to all directions. Two national highways that pass through Behai at present are the No.209 National Highway (Hubei Line) and No.325 National Highway (Guangnan Line). More busses are to converge in Beihai in time to come, as there are plans for the following Beihai-Nanning route, Beihai-Guilin, Beihai-Zhanjiang, Beihai-Chongqing, and Guilin-Nanning-Beihai routes. Due to these efficient highways, driving becomes very convenient as the number of hours is not so long. For examples, it takes about 3 hours' drive from Beihai to Nanning, 7 hours from Beihai to Guilin and 1.5 hours from Beihai to Zhanjiang.

By Sea
Beihai is located at the northeastern bank of Beibu Gulf and at the central position between southwest Hainan and Southeast Asia. There are many natural seaports in the Beibu Gulf area, among which Beihai harbor has a long history and one of the earliest harbors of the 'Silk Road of the Sea' in the ancient times. Beihai harbor is also considered to be one of the most convenient seaports in southwest China. Beihai has close trade relation with more than 216 ports in and around 98 countries. There are mainly 5 sea routes: Beihai → Haikou, Beihai → Guangzhou, Beihai → Weizhou Island, Beihai → Tokyo, Beihai → Singapore. Detailed information to Haikou and Weizhou Island are available below.
There are two dock stations in Beihai City. The first is Beihai International Passenger Transport Dock (BIPTD) located at No.3 road of Silver Beach, where ships sail to Weizhou Island and Haikou City. Bus No.3 from the city center goes to the dock. Taxi fare from Beibu Gulf Square would costs CNY15. The second is Harbor Bureau Passenger Transport Station (HBPTS), where ship sails to Haikou only. It is located at Haijiao Road and reachable by bus No.8.

Tips: Because of the bad weather like typhoon, the shipping will be delayed or stopped. Therefore, it is suggested to check the weather report before you taking the ship. Two inquiry telephones may help you:
